VerifyRx uses cryptographically signed QR codes to instantly verify the authenticity of any drug — protecting patients across Nigeria and Africa from counterfeit medicines.
1M+
Deaths from fake drugs yearly
<1s
Verification time
100%
One-time scan guarantee
Genuine —
Paracetamol 500mg
Emzor Pharmaceuticals
Expires 12/2026
How it works
Our end-to-end system connects manufacturers, pharmacists, and patients in one seamless verification chain.
01
A pharmaceutical company joins VerifyRx and generates a batch of cryptographically signed QR codes — one unique code per drug pack.
02
Each QR code is printed on the packaging at the factory. The code is signed with HMAC-SHA256, making it impossible to forge or duplicate.
03
Anyone with a smartphone scans the QR code. The result is instant — genuine drug with product details, or a counterfeit warning. Each code works only once.
Why VerifyRx
Every feature is designed with one goal: making it impossible for a fake drug to reach a patient undetected.
Each QR code is invalidated the moment it is scanned. If someone tries to scan a copied code, the system immediately flags it as a duplicate.
The HMAC signature embedded in every code allows basic authenticity checks even without internet — critical for rural areas.
Every scan is logged with GPS coordinates. Our system clusters suspicious scan patterns graphically and alerts manufacturers automatically.
From scan to result in under 1 second. Powered by a globally distributed infrastructure that scales to millions of verifications.
0
Duplicate scans allowed
SHA256
Cryptographic signing
iOS &
Android
Cross-platform app
<1s
Verification speed
Every scan returns one of three clear results so patients and pharmacists always know exactly what they are looking at.
Register your company →Code is valid, first scan, product details confirmed
Code was used before — possible counterfeit copy
Code not in database — do not consume this product